UN halving food assistance in West Bank due to funding shortages

The United Nations' World Food Programme is reducing food assistance in the West Bank from 400,000 to 200,000 people due to severe funding shortages. The agency warns of possible further cuts in Gaza, where it supports 1.5 million individuals. The WFP urgently needs $386 million to assist 2 million food-insecure people across both regions.
